Juniper Turning Brown? Identify Cedar-Apple Rust, Phomopsis Blight, or Root Rot Fast
Is your juniper dying or just going dormant? Diagnose cedar-apple rust, blight, and root rot fast, before you waste money on the wrong fix.
An orange, gelatinous horn bursting out of a gall on your juniper in April looks like the worst thing that’s ever happened to a shrub. It’s actually the most treatable disease this plant gets. A juniper quietly browning from the inside out over two years, with no obvious spots or growths, is often too far gone to save by the time you notice. Juniper diseases don’t announce their severity the way you’d expect: the dramatic-looking ones are usually cosmetic, and the boring-looking ones are usually fatal. This guide sorts the five real fungal diseases junipers get from the normal, healthy things junipers do that panic gardeners into treating a plant that was never sick. Start with the diagnostic table below, then read the section for whatever you found.
Fast Diagnostic Table: Symptom to Cause to Fix
Match what you’re actually looking at, not the name you assume. Location on the plant and time of year narrow this down fastest.
| What you see | Likely cause | Confirmed by | Action |
|---|---|---|---|
| Brown, chocolate-colored galls with orange gelatinous tendrils in spring | Cedar-apple rust (fungal) | Round to kidney-shaped galls, roughly golf-ball to half-dollar size, on twigs | Remove galls in late winter; separate from apple/crabapple where possible |
| New spring growth tips turning pale, then reddish-brown, then dying | Phomopsis blight (fungal) | Only current-season growth affected; canker at the green/brown junction | Prune and discard; fungicide only needed on nursery stock |
| Year-old (not new) twig tips discoloring in February-March, dropping foliage by June | Kabatina blight (fungal) | Older wood affected, often near a pruning cut or winter injury site | Prune affected tips; avoid wounding plants in fall |
| Inner, lower needles bronzing then graying in summer, tips staying green | Cercospora needle blight (fungal) | Progresses from base/inside outward; small fuzzy fruiting bodies on dead needles | Improve spacing and airflow; fungicide only on susceptible species in wet years |
| Whole branches wilting and dying one at a time, reddish cambium under the bark | Phytophthora root rot | Roots brown/black and mushy when you dig; worse after wet weather | Improve drainage immediately; no fungicide reliably cures it |
| Entire plant turning uniformly purple-brown-plum in winter | Normal winter bronzing (not disease) | Even color across the whole plant; reverses by mid-spring | None needed |
| Innermost, oldest needles yellowing and dropping every autumn | Normal seasonal needle drop (not disease) | Only interior needles, evenly distributed, happens every fall | None needed; rake up and discard the drop |
| Browning concentrated on one side, near a road, driveway, or dog’s favorite spot | Salt burn or drought stress (not disease) | Directional pattern tied to a salt or water source, not spreading plant-to-plant | Flush soil in spring; adjust irrigation or fencing |
Cedar-Apple Rust: The Disease That Needs Two Different Plants
Cedar-apple rust, caused by Gymnosporangium juniperi-virginianae, can’t complete its life cycle on a juniper alone: it must alternate between a juniper (or eastern red cedar) and an apple or crabapple every year. Spores from apple leaves infect juniper foliage in early summer, then the fungus grows quietly inside the twig for roughly two years before a visible gall forms, according to Purdue Extension’s rust research. Only in the gall’s second spring do orange, finger-like spore horns emerge, swell for two to three weeks, then dry and release spores back toward nearby apple trees.
That two-year delay is why gall removal works better as prevention than cure: a gall cut off this winter reflects an infection from two summers ago, though removing galls before spore horns emerge each spring still cuts how much inoculum reaches nearby apples. Keep new plantings apart from apple/crabapple where practical, choose rust-resistant apple cultivars like ‘Enterprise’ or ‘Liberty’, and treat susceptible junipers with mancozeb or propiconazole as new growth emerges. This is the same rust family as rust diseases on roses and hollyhocks, though the two-host requirement makes juniper’s version unusually easy to interrupt. The galls rarely kill a mature juniper; the bigger cost usually falls on nearby apple trees.

Phomopsis vs. Kabatina Blight: Same Symptom, Different Timing
Most articles lump these two together as “twig blight” and stop there — a problem, since they call for opposite pruning-and-wound habits. Both brown and kill branch tips and both produce tiny black pimple-like fruiting structures at the dead/living tissue line. What matters is which wood is affected and when.
Phomopsis juniperovora infects healthy, actively growing new shoots directly, no wound required, mainly from mid-April through September, according to Iowa State University Extension. The first sign is subtle: pale, water-soaked new needles a few weeks after they emerge, before you’d notice a brown tip. Kabatina juniperi, by contrast, cannot infect healthy tissue — it needs a wound (a pruning cut, insect entry, or winter injury) on one-year-or-older wood. Infection happens in fall, but symptoms don’t show until the following February or March, with affected foliage dropping by May or June.
Field rule of thumb: canker on this year’s new growth is Phomopsis; canker on wood a year old or more is Kabatina. That single check stops you from misapplying a spring fungicide against a disease that already infected the plant back in autumn. And in established landscape plantings, neither blight generally needs chemical control at all — Iowa State’s guidance reserves fungicide for young nursery stock, where one bad infection can disfigure a small plant outright. On a mature juniper, pruning infected tips with clean, sterilized shears and improving airflow does the same job. Phytophthora Root Rot: Prevention Is the Only Real Treatment
This disease causes the most avoidable losses, because by the time foliage symptoms show, roots have usually been dying for weeks. Phytophthora cinnamomi and P. lateralis are soil-borne water molds needing saturated, poorly drained soil to infect roots; once established, rot works upward into the crown, turning the cambium near the base reddish-brown or caramel instead of creamy white.
Above ground, root rot rarely looks like a plant collapsing overnight. It’s usually a slow, branch-by-branch decline over a season or two, and the off-color foliage can be hard to tell apart from Phomopsis at first glance. The differentiator is site history: was this spot ever waterlogged, low-lying, or planted in heavy clay without amendment?
No fungicide reliably cures Phytophthora root rot in an established landscape juniper; mefenoxam only suppresses it. Site preparation is the real intervention: work 8 to 12 inches of coarse pine bark into heavy clay before planting, or use a raised bed instead, and keep junipers off a shared irrigation schedule with turf or annual beds — a common way a well-drained bed ends up chronically wet by accident. In my own zone 6 garden, the junipers that struggled were the ones downhill from a lawn irrigation zone, not the ones in unamended clay — drainage pattern mattered more than soil type. If replacing a juniper lost to root rot, the pathogen persists in soil for years; switch to a resistant species like Juniperus excelsa var. stricta or J. squamata var. meyeri, or skip replanting a juniper there.
Cercospora Needle Blight: A Species Problem More Than a Care Problem
Cercospora needle blight, caused by Cercospora sequoiae var. juniperi, is worth flagging separately because susceptibility varies dramatically by species. Rocky Mountain juniper is highly susceptible; Eastern red cedar and most Chinese juniper selections carry good natural resistance, according to University of Illinois Extension. The same warm, humid summer that leaves one juniper untouched can defoliate a susceptible Rocky Mountain juniper two beds over.
Symptoms start on the oldest needles nearest the trunk, turning bronze, then light brown, then gray, with fuzzy fungal fruiting structures visible up close. It spreads upward and outward, and repeated infections over several years can defoliate a plant to just the branch tips. Infection peaks around 75°F with roughly 16 hours of continuous leaf wetness — why it hits hardest after humid, rainy weeks in early-to-mid summer. Spacing for airflow is the first defense, since it shortens how long foliage stays wet. On a susceptible species in a wet year, two to three fungicide applications between early June and early July, at labeled intervals, is the window extension research recommends; spraying outside it mostly wastes product. Choosing Eastern red cedar or Chinese juniper over Rocky Mountain juniper avoids the problem at the root.

When Not to Treat: Winter Bronzing, Needle Drop, and Salt Burn
Over-treating is at least as common a mistake as under-treating, and junipers are unusually prone to being “diagnosed” with disease for behavior that’s completely normal. Winter bronzing is a physiological color change, not disease: many junipers, especially blue and green cultivars, shift toward purple or bronze tones in cold weather as a protective response, reversing on its own once spring warms up. The giveaway is a uniform change across the whole plant, not patchy or one-sided.
Interior needle drop happens every autumn on healthy junipers: the oldest needles, closest to the trunk, naturally yellow and shed as the plant reallocates resources, the same thing a deciduous tree does, just slower. Confined to the innermost, oldest foliage while new growth stays green, it’s normal turnover. Cercospora blight looks similar but worsens season over season; needle drop happens once a year and stops.
Salt burn and drought stress produce browning that mimics disease but follows a directional pattern — concentrated on the side facing a road that gets de-icing salt, or on a plant missed by irrigation — and doesn’t spread to unaffected neighbors. Flush the root zone in spring for salt; correct irrigation for drought. The practical test across all three: true disease is patchy or progressive and can spread to nearby plants; environmental change is uniform, tied to a site condition, and reverses once corrected.
Choosing Disease-Resistant Junipers
For a new planting or a replacement, cultivar choice does more long-term disease prevention than any spray schedule. ‘Mint Julep’ and ‘Pfitzeriana’ resist Phomopsis blight; Juniperus excelsa var. stricta and J. squamata var. meyeri tolerate Phytophthora root rot better than most; Eastern red cedar or Chinese juniper shrug off the Cercospora blight that would defoliate a Rocky Mountain juniper. No cultivar resists everything, so match the choice to whichever disease is already established locally, and ask your local extension office or nursery about Kabatina-resistant options where that disease is a known problem. Blue Star juniper is a reasonable pick for most home gardens since it isn’t among the root-rot-prone varieties, though it still needs the same well-drained siting every juniper does. Frequently Asked Questions
Can a juniper recover from root rot once it’s infected?
Only if caught early and drainage is fixed immediately; extensive rot usually isn’t reversible, and no fungicide cures it. Site selection beats treatment after the fact.
Is cedar-apple rust dangerous to my apple trees?
It can be for orchard production; severe infections cause premature leaf drop and reduced fruit quality on susceptible cultivars. Choosing rust-resistant apple varieties matters more here than treating the juniper.

No. For a healthy, established juniper with no disease history, routine annual fungicide isn’t necessary — reserve spraying for nursery stock or a documented recurring problem.
Can I replant a juniper where one died of root rot?
Phytophthora persists in soil for years, so replanting the same species in the same spot carries real risk. Amend drainage substantially and choose a resistant species, or plant something outside the juniper/cypress family there instead.
